WebThe ethylene molecule has trigonal planar geometry around each of its carbon atoms. The whole molecule is planar, and its shape resembles two triangles joined point to point. In sulfur dioxide, there are three electron clouds around the sulfur. Only two of these connect two atoms. In the molecule, the oxygen-sulfur-oxygen atoms make a 120° angle. WebEthane is s p 3 sp^3 s p 3 hybridized, so it has tetrahedral molecular geometry. Tetrahedral structure is not planar because few atoms are outside the plane. Web4.2 a. Ethylene is a planar molecule, with C2 axes through the C’s and perpendicular to the C–C bond both in the plane of the molecule and perpendicular to it. It also has a h plane and two d planes (arbitrarily assigned). D2h. b. Chloroethylene is also a planar molecule, with the only symmetry element the mirror plane of the molecule. Cs.
